Natural Treatments for Diabetes: Lowering Your Blood Sugar Without Medication

Diabetes is a chronic condition that affects millions of people worldwide. It occurs when the body cannot produce enough insulin or use it effectively, leading to high levels of blood sugar. Blood sugar refers to glucose in your bloodstream, which provides energy for your cells and organs. High blood sugar can lead to serious health complications such as heart disease, stroke, kidney failure, blindness, and nerve damage. Natural Treatments for Lowering Blood Sugar Levels

There are several natural ways to lower blood sugar levels. One way is through dietary changes. A healthy diet for managing blood sugar includes whole grains, f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and low-fat dairy products. You should also avoid processed foods, sugary drinks, and refined carbohydrates. Regular exercise is another effective way to lower blood sugar levels. Exercise helps improve insulin sensitivity and reduce inflammation in the body. Other natural remedies include herbs like cinnamon, gymnema sylvestre, and bitter melon, all of which have been shown to help regulate blood sugar levels.

The Dangers of Hyperglycemia and Hypoglycemia

Hyperglycemia refers to excessively high blood sugar levels, while hypoglycemia refers to dangerously low blood sugar levels. Both conditions can be life-threatening if left untreated. Symptoms of hyperglycemia include increased thirst, frequent urination, fatigue, blurred vision, and dry skin. Symptoms of hypoglycemia include dizziness, confusion, sweating, trembling, and loss of consciousness. If you experience any of these symptoms, seek medical attention immediately.

Insulin Control and its Importance in Managing Diabetes

Insulin control is essential in managing diabetes. Insulin is a hormone produced by the pancreas that regulates blood sugar levels. People with type 1 diabetes do not produce insulin, while those with type 2 diabetes either do not produce enough insulin or their bodies become resistant to insulin. To manage blood sugar levels, people with diabetes may need to take insulin shots or use an insulin pump. They may also need to monitor their blood sugar levels regularly using a glucometer.
